What is an Orangery?

An orangery is a room or a space that is filled with natural light, usually built with a combination of brick and glass. Unlike a conservatory, which is primarily glass, an orangery typically has a solid roof that improves thermal efficiency while making it a welcoming area for all seasons. This architectural style has progressed gradually, and contemporary orangeries can serve multiple functions-- from relaxing garden rooms to sophisticated dining areas.

3. Can orangeries be used year-round?

Yes, well-constructed orangeries can be used throughout the year. Functions like double glazing and insulation can boost convenience throughout colder months.

4. What maintenance is needed for an orangery?

Routine upkeep includes cleaning up the glass, examining seals, and making sure appropriate drainage to avoid issues with leaks.

5. Are orangeries energy-efficient?

Modern orangeries are created with energy performance in mind, using high-performance glazing and insulation to lessen heat loss.
